Quantic PMI Model PE2-60-1R06R0-4R5-22-12-SFF is a low noise amplifier designed for military and industrial applications that operates over the 1 to 6 GHz with a 60 dB gain, a noise figure of 4.5 dB, gain flatness of ±1.25 dB and an OP1dB of 22 dBm. Supplied in our standard PE2 housing (1.08" x 0.71" x 0.26") that can be used as a SMA connectorized or a surface mount component.
